On my 2007 Vacation, I wanted to visit some cool places in Kerala, but as time was limited and I want to meet lots of old friends, I was not able to make to most of the wishlist. But we were able to visit Peechi Dam in Thrissur Dist. Its located around 23 km from Thrissur City. This dam project started as an irrigation project, offers boating facilities at the reservoir.
Peechi is a good picnic spot....
ABOUT KARUNYA NIKETHAN
The Karunya Charitable Society (Reg:914/2002) at Chengaloor near Pudukkad, Thrissur District was registered in 2002 with the intention of extending Care and services to the mentally challenged who are unwanted, unsupported and alienated from the society. This is a sincere attempt of zealous young men of this locality. The idea was generated from the gatherings between the young men...

Feast of St.Sebastian at Mary of Mount Carmel Church, Chengaloor is celebarted on JAN 21,22 & 23rd every year. The celebrations are so great that all chengaloorians from around the globe tries to reach for the Feast on all possible years. The Bands and Shinkari Melams along with crackers and lots of fireworks makes it a memorable event and we all love to be a part of the...
